Copyright © 2025 toronto.yabsta.com All Right Reserved
powered by
15 Guildwood Pkwy Scarborough, ON, Canada, M1E 4Y8
457 Garyray Drv. North York, ON, Canada, M9L 1P9
150 Creditstone Rd. Concord, ON, Canada, L4K 1P2